Real Estate License Courses

Getting a real estate license for brokers, agents, and appraisers is a requirement in the United States for you to be able to practice your profession. Different states have varied requirements with regard to qualifying for the state tests that are peculiar to the real estate market in the state. If you want to find out what you need to do to qualify for the tests, the Internet can provide you with listing on schools that offer the training required to qualify.

Readings and exams in the courses

While you are taking the course on the different areas of study, you will be provided with reading materials that contain the necessary information that you will need so you can learn how to pass the real estate exam of the state wherein you are interested in to practice your profession. You will also be given regular quizzes and tests that will test your comprehension ability on the readings that were given to you. Some schools require their students to get at least a grade of eighty percent in these exams before they allow the student to move on to the next course.

Specificity of the courses

Due to the specific and different needs of real estate agents, brokers and appraisers, different real estate license courses are offered to each one. However, some mandatory courses in the training often cover the topics of real estate laws and the principles of the real estate business. The average length and duration of these courses also vary across states, for agents, you will be required to undergo thirty to ninety hours of training. On the other hand, brokers are required to undergo sixty to ninety hours of formal training.

After taking the courses, schools promise that you will be able to learn the real estate laws of your state, the principles of ownership rights, financing in real estate and other relevant information and skills. They also aim to expose you to the brokerage business and they hope to make you learn the appraisal process.

The real estate business is very complicated and it involves a certain level of risk that may cause you problems. However, problems can be mitigated if you get the right information and skills to actively participate in the real estate business, which can be done by availing of training either through the Internet or the more traditional sources.

Real Estate Are Interest Rates Damping the Market?

The Federal Reserve Bank has raised interest rates more than 15 times over the past two years, and Realtors are feeling the pinch. Home sales have slumped all over the nation, and blame is being placed squarely on interest rates.

In June Ben Bernanke, Federal Reserve Chairman said that core prices had increased 2 percent. No one except the Fed seems to think that we are in any danger of runaway inflation. The greater fear is that higher interest rates will lead to loan foreclosures as popular variable rate mortgages written in the past few years are repriced. Real estate agents and lenders are not the only ones affected by rising interest rates. Businesses that depend on borrowing will find their expenses climbing, which will lead to pay cuts, layoffs and pullbacks in operations if interest rates don?t level out.

Many young home buyers have opted for variable rate mortgages, betting that their incomes would increase before the interest rates on their homes. Rising rates will put many young families at risk of losing their homes. Americans place a high value on home ownership, believing it leads to stability in our society.

Some have cast blame on rising rents for fueling inflation, but the truth is, rents have been stagnant for years. Young families normally rent for a few years as they save for their first home, but in the past few years they have borrowed from relatives and used every creative financing trick in order to buy their first home while rates are low. This has left many landlords wringing their hands over empty apartments and rental homes. The predictable result was a lowering of the price of rental housing. Now that home sales have slowed, rental housing is filling up again, and landlords are cautiously making long overdue adjustments to rent.

Actually, inflation is not caused by any industry or market raising its prices. Inflation is a growth of the money supply caused by increased lending. The symptom of inflation is increased prices as too many dollars chase too few goods. The Federal Reserve controls the amount of currency in circulation by raising and lowering interest rates. When interest rates are low, business and consumer demand for loans increases, and banks ?create? new electronic money by making loans.

The Federal Reserve attempts to grow the money supply at a rate matched to the growth of the American economy, so that prices do not increase or decrease.

The current higher interest rates are having a damping effect on real estate sales today, but the low rates of the past are also reaching forward to affect sales today. That is because many buyers bought early to take advantage of low rates while they lasted. If home sales were the only consideration, the Fed would not have raised interest rates this far, this fast.

Real estate agents are optimistic that the current sales slump is just a temporary hiccup that will pass as the market adjusts to current conditions.

One Life

It is a common misconception that only a large-scale disaster or thousands of protesters will get the immediate attention of government or large corporations. On December 29, 2006, I saw this misconception proven wrong. It was an average day in our busy Emergency Department. We were running at 100 percent back log meaning that there were as many patients waiting in the lobby as we had rooms and chairs in the emergency treatment area.

In the early afternoon a 49 year old man presented with severe chest pain. ?Glen? was sweaty, short of breath and looked very ill. This very pleasant gentleman was a naval veteran sent from the VA Clinic just next door to our hospital--Highlands Regional Medical Center. ?Glen? had experienced this same type of chest pain almost three years prior to this occasion when he had a near catastrophic tear in the aorta (the main artery carrying blood from the heart to the rest of the body). After his aorta was surgically repaired, ?Glen? followed all his doctors? orders and had been perfectly fine?until just before we saw him.

I ordered an emergency CT scan of his chest that appeared to show exactly what he had feared, another tear in his aorta?but this one this one extended the entire length of the aorta from the top of his heart all the way to his legs. A town the size of Sebring, Florida does not have the resources to repair such a severe, life-threatening problem. So, I tried to refer ?Glen? back to the surgeon at Tampa General Hospital who had previously fixed ?Glen?s? problem. However, once I described ?Glen?s? current problem, the surgeon at Tampa General indicated his problem was too complex even for that prestigious facility. He recommended University of Florida?s Shands Hospital in Gainesville. Unfortunately, the answer was the same there and at every other major medical center in Florida?the case was too complex for any facility in Florida.

Usually when another hospital is unable to provide medical care, that is the end of their involvement. That outside hospital simply goes on with their usual day, but today would be different. Each hospital that we called, save one, would remain involved in this patient?s care. They did not provide medical services directly, but they took the initiative to assist in finding an expert who was both capable of performing the needed surgery and had the available resources to perform that surgery on a holiday weekend.

The dedication of effort and resources was not limited to outside hospitals. During the ensuing 12 hours, our own hospital administrator would call on the entire resources of HMA, the nationwide hospital corporation that runs Highlands Regional Medical Center. The vice president of nursing at Highlands Regional Medical Center would draw on all her professional contacts, her religious faith and even her social contacts. The Emergency Room physicians? group with which I work, ED Care Management, also threw its muscle into the task as the Regional Vice President joined the ad hoc phone bank. Within 6 hours there were literally scores of the top physicians and nurses in the country making phone calls attempting to find this one individual, this average guy, the right specialist in the right facility.

Through the work and contribution of these many facilities and healthcare professionals, a surgical expert was found at the University of Alabama in Birmingham, but there was a potential problem--a lack of available bed space. Once again the efforts of many converged to save the one. Those at the University of Alabama Birmingham were so determined that the efforts of scores of their colleagues would not go to waste that they found the bed space. Some of us even joked that they must have built a manger just for ?Glen.?

As is often the case in life, no sooner had one problem been solved than another arose. How would we transport a critically ill individual on a holiday weekend from Sebring, Florida to Birmingham, Alabama? When emergent medical transportation is needed, medical professionals and the general public assume that a helicopter ?is only a phone call away?. Unfortunately, the realities of fuel restrictions, air space restrictions and even licensing restrictions made helicopter (known in the industry as rotary wing) transportation impossible in this case. This meant that the patient would have to fly in a jet air ambulance (also known as a fixed wing).

Every air ambulance service available in Florida was contacted. For safety reasons the Federal Aviation Administration (FAA) limits air medical crews to 12 operational hours in every 24 hours. Owing to the holidays and the cyclical nature of medical illnesses, every civilian air ambulance system had utilized all of their available air medical crew hours. No air crew would be available for at least nine hours to even begin flying to our facility. Unfortunately, Glen could not survive that long. Time was definitely against us.

The air ambulance business is fiercely competitive. Air ambulances are obscenely expensive to operate and their services are not well reimbursed by insurance (if at all). Because of the fierce competition, these companies, while friendly and collegial, seldom work together. Tonight they did. Air crews and air dispatchers from the largest companies communicated in an attempt to ?cobble together? one air crew with enough time to make a one way flight--stop in Sebring, pick up the patient and fly to Birmingham. Then the crew would be stranded in Alabama for an additional 12 hours of mandatory rest.

Simultaneously, the rotary wing service at Tampa General, known as Aeromed, began making phone calls of their own. Since the civilian fixed wing options were exhausted, Aeromed called MacDill Air Force Base and the Coast Guard. With the assistance of MacDill Air Force Base, Aeromed contacted the Coast Guard duty officer and made a plea for a military medical evacuation flight from Sebring to Birmingham.

Their efforts paid off. Within minutes, the duty officer for Coast Guard Station Miami called Highlands Regional Medical Center to obtain medical information about the patient. He then rushed that information up his chain of command and obtained authorization for a flight. Once a flight was authorized and its planning begun, the duty officer contacted us at Highlands Regional Medical Center to assist us in obtaining the required federal authorizations through the Air Force Rescue Command Center.

The duty officer for the Air Force Rescue Command Center was equally eager to help. The Air Force duty officer took the information and presented it to his chain of command. With the Air Force Rescue Command Center authorization in hand, the Air Force duty officer contacted us to assist us in obtaining a State of Florida request for federal intervention. This step is absolutely required to allow federal assets, including the military, to assist in such a medical emergency.

The Florida Department of Emergency Management duty officer took the information and contacted the Governor in the middle of the night. Shortly thereafter, the duty officer called back indicating that Jeb Bush?s order on behalf of one man, ?Glen,? had been issued formally requesting federal assistance. As I was not only the emergency room physician responsible for ?Glen?s? care, but a Federal Medical Officer with the Department of Homeland Security?s National Disaster Medical System Disaster Medical Assistance Team ?FL3, I was asked to serve as the air medical crew for the mission. Within moments the duty officer from Coast Guard Station Miami called to confirm that the Coast Guard had authorization for Coast Guard Rescue Flight 2114. ?Glen?s? wife would serve on this flight as my nurse. ED Care Management shifted physician staffing on the fly to cover for me in my absence. The mission was a go.

When this small group arrived at the airport they were greeted by AMT3 Anthony Vaele, a young naval veteran now serving in the Coast Guard. Despite the fact that Tony had almost 20 hours in the air that day, he greeted the group with a huge smile and a warm handshake. AMT2 Matt Gerber was the engineer/radar officer in the back of the aircraft. He briefed me on both the safety and the operations of the aircraft so that I could provide patient care during our 90 minute flight. Lieutenant Jason Barrett and Lieutenant Bill Bashwinger piloted the aircraft with precision and speed. Consummate professionals, these men were the personification of military precision. The four men had a constant smile being obviously cognizant of the fact that they represented not only the Coast Guard, but also a nation of concerned neighbors working together for Glen. They were also obviously happy to be a part of saving one man?s life.

When the patient?s condition worsened in flight the pilots hastened their pace. The Falcon, which had already seemed to be moving as fast as it could, and faster than any commercial flight, accelerated with a lurch. In what seemed only moments, final approach procedures began.

After landing, Glen and his wife were quickly transferred to a waiting University of Alabama Birmingham ambulance. The EMT and paramedic who had been on duty close to 22 hours met the couple and me with a smile and a warm handshake. Their ?Welcome to Birmingham!? seemed almost planned to provide the brightening of the mood that was needed at this moment. A quick ambulance ride to the University of Alabama Birmingham and Glen was safe in the hands of the surgical team capable of treating his condition. But that is not the end of the story.

As I rode back to the waiting Coast Guard plane, the University of Alabama Birmingham crew queried with great enthusiasm about the flight and the likelihood that this one man could have been taken from a place where he had no chance of survival across hundreds of miles and a state line to a place where his likelihood of survival was maximized. They marveled that not only a hospital, but an entire hospital corporation, would take on such a task. They were amazed that not only would sister hospitals and colleagues make such an effort, but that multiple state and federal agencies and even the governor of Florida would come to the aid of the common man. They seemed to take great comfort in the fact that if it were ever their turn such a thing could happen for them too.

As Coast Guard Flight 2114 headed for home to Coast Guard Station Miami the crew, in an almost celebratory mood, exchanged jokes and congratulations with each other and myself at having been part of the rescue of one man. They admitted that they had never been on a mission like this. These professional pilots and airmen, these protectors of our nation?s security and of one man?s life, now flew homeward with uplifted hearts and uplifted spirits for what they had been part of, for what they had contributed to and for what they had made possible.

The next time that any of us hears someone say that America does not care, that our government does not care, that our elected officials do not care, that big corporations do not care, that doctors, nurses, healthcare professionals do not care--remind them of December 29, 2006 when the resources of an entire nation gathered for a moment in the small city of Sebring, Florida to carry one family on the wings of four Coast Guard angels to save one solitary life.

Choosing the right pram for your baby


Choosing the right pram for your child


Choosing the correct pram or travel system for your child is one of the biggest purchases you will make when your new child is born. Prams, Pushchairs and Travel Systems can cost well over a hundred pounds and will be used by you for many years, and if you have more children in the future a good quality pram will last as long as you have children.



One of the first main considerations to think about is your lifestyle, do you like walking a lot? Will you be walking over rough ground? Or do you prefer to use the car more? Will you be travelling on public transport with your child a lot of the time?
There are several options to think about these include Traditional Prams, Two in one, Three in One, Pushchairs, Buggies/Strollers, Three Wheelers, Travel Systems and Double/Triple Buggies and Pushchairs.



Traditional Prams



These are suitable from birth, they are large bodied or smaller soft bodied but do not convert to pushchairs. They tend to be large wheeled chassis with full spring suspension. The carry top is detachable from the chassis and has carry handles, carrying these tend to be best over short distances as they can be heavy. They tend not to be easily transportable by car or public transport.



Two in One Pushchairs



A 2 in 1 pram is a lie flat pushchair and separate chassis. The pushchair unit can be used from birth, facing you or facing away. There is normally a choice of chassis, fixed wheel with suspension for walking or swivel for easily manoeuvring in busy places. A two in one pram comes with a removable washable liner and when used with a mattress creates a carrycot.



Three in One



A 3 in 1 pram is a carrycot, separate pushchair unit and chassis. The carrycot is suitable for overnight sleeping (with a safety mattress) from birth until around 6 months. Then the pushchair unit can be used facing you or facing away. The pushchair unit has a reclining back rest and adjustable footrest. There is a choice of chassis available, a larger wheel chassis with fixed wheels and suspension is ideal for walking giving more comfort to you baby and yourself. A swivel wheeled chassis will be lighter in weight, fold smaller, easier to manoeuvre and convenient for the car. Most chassis have adjustable handle heights.



Pushchairs



A lightweight pushchair or stroller is ideal if you will be using public transport, going on holiday and using the car. Some models are suitable from birth. The normally have a lie flat facility with a 5 point harness, lockable swivel wheels and a shopping basket.



Buggies and Strollers



These tend to be quite varied but will have a combination of the following features.


Fully reclining seats will be suitable from birth.


Others are suitable from 3 months or 6 months


Between 1 and 5 position reclining seat.


5 point harness.


Lockable swivel wheels.


Lightweight frame.


Umbrella fold for easy storage


Optional car seat



Three Wheelers



A 3 wheeler pushchair is perfect for walking, whether on city streets or on rougher ground, some models have an optional first stage car seat and carrycot, this gives you a flexible choice. Consider the size of the pushchair folded and whether you have sufficient space in your car or home.



Travel System



A travel system offers a lie flat pushchair suitable from birth and a Stage 0+ car seat, a travel system is ideal for the car, as the pushchair folds compactly to fit in the boot, the baby can be carried around easily in the car seat, the car seat then attaches to the pushchair unit. The pushchair unit is
always facing away from you, the car seat when fitted into the pushchair allows the baby to be facing you.



Double and Tripple Buggies/Pushchairs



A fully recling side by side double buggy is suitable for newborn twins/triplets or a baby and a toddler.

Want a Healthy Brain for Life Take These Steps Now

We know that some senior citizens are able to live into their eighties and nineties with their minds sharp and their bodies still spry. Will we be among the lucky ones? Will our brains stay mentally sharp as we age?

Or will we be among those who fill nursing homes because our minds can no longer function properly?

The good news is that most of us will be able to keep our cognitive faculties as we age unless we develop Alzheimer's disease, heart disease, or diabetes.

As long as the brain itself remains healthy, older people can maintain their ability to think and remember, although it may take them longer to think and remember than it used to.

And in some forms of mental skills, seniors are actually able to outperform much younger people! For example, older people can perform better on tasks that require good judgment.

By studying the health habits of senior citizens who have reached old age with their minds and bodies intact, scientists have discovered some of the factors that seem to be associated with better mental functioning in old age.

There is some evidence that people who have a diet high in antioxidants have lower rates of getting Alzheimer's. Eating at least five servings of fresh fruits and vegetables every day seems to provide a protective factor to the aging brain. Those fruits and vegetables that have strong, bright colors tend to be very high in brain protecting antioxidants.

In animal experiments, blueberries have been found to be particularly strong in protecting brain cells from aging. Whether or not this ability to protect brain cells will extend to humans is not known yet, but why not try adding blueberries to your diet in the meantime?

Researches have discovered that there is a lower rate of Alzheimer's disease among people who eat a lot of cold water fish such as salmon. It's not known for certain whether taking nutritional supplements will help prevent brain degeneration, but there is some evidence that some vitamins, minerals and herbal supplements seem to have a protective effect on the brain. For example, a higher intake of Folic acid is associated with a lower incidence of Alzheimer's disease.

It's also important to learn bout which fats are good and which fats are bad for your heart and your brain.

Most North Americans eat far too much of the bad fats--those that are saturated or hydrogenated, and they do not eat enough of the good fats their brain and body needs, particularly the Omega-3's found in such foods as salmon and flax seed.

Try to include lots of fresh fruits and vegetables in your diet, especially those that are brightly colored such as tomatoes, spinach, and berries. These foods are high in special chemicals called antioxidants, which help protect your brain cells from damage.

A good quality vitamin and mineral supplement may help promote brain health. Based on the results of several long term studies, the following amounts may prove helpful:

500 mg of Vitamin C,
400 IU of Vitamin E,
400 mcg. of Folic acid,
and a well balanced Vitamin B complex taken daily.

Another life factor that is very damaging to brain cells is chronic stress. The chemical changes produced in your body when you are under chronic stress damage every system of the body, including your brain. If your life is currently very stressful, find ways to change your life circumstances where possible, and learn to change the way you react to these situations.

To reduce the impact of stress, practice techniques of mind and body relaxation such as daily meditation and prayer. Burn off some of the negative effects of stress on your body by committing to regular exercise.

Develop a circle of trusted friends and be sure to include some fun in your life.

The basics of looking after your brain involve common sense habits. If you want to keep your brain healthy, make it a priority to eat well, exercise regularly, and get sufficient sleep.

Your brain, as well as the rest of your body will benefit from following these tips. In addition, this strategy will improve your mood and outlook.

Although in life there are no guarantees, by following these common sense guidelines, you can increase your chances of surviving into your senior years with your mind in good shape.

Evaluating Properties Back On The Market

As you house hunt for your dream home, you will often see properties that have come back on to the market. So, are these properties to be avoided or a good deal?

Houses popping on and off the market are a common occurrence. The situation occurs when the home is listed and an offer is accepted. At some point during the escrow period, the buyer and seller come upon an issue that results in the real estate transaction falling apart. At that point, the seller puts the house back on the market.

When considering homes that have come back on the market, a buyer must try to ascertain why the house is back on the market. In many cases, it can be a relatively simple reason such as the buyer thought they had financing, but could not actually get it. Sometimes, the buyer will also just change their mind or determine another property better fits their needs. None of these issues should cause you any concern if you are considering making an offer on the property. There is, however, another reason that should cause you concern.

In many cases, a home will fall out of escrow because the buyer and seller cannot agree upon a solution to a problem related to the property. The problem can be anything from issues with title to the property to defects in the property. This last issue is often the problem. A buyer will perform a home inspection and find there is some expensive problem such as termites, a leaking roof or something else. The buyer then comes back to the seller and demands it be fixed or the seller provides money for the buyer to make the fix. The seller then refuses or will not offer enough funds to pay for a fix. Obviously, this situation should be a warning light for buyers considering homes that have come back on the market.

So, how do you determine the cause of the problem that led to the home being put back on the market? One indicator is the price. Specifically, you need to compare the listing prices from before the failed transaction to the current listing. A reduced price, particularly a significant reduction, is almost always an indication that there is a fundamental problem with the home. Conversely, a similar listing price can be an indicator the problem with the real estate transaction was a buyer issue.

Homes that come back on the market can present dangerous situations or potential opportunities. The important thing is to understand why the original transaction failed.

How to Make 3D Video Game Models

A 3d Model is a three-dimensional object you put into a video game. The most common model is that of the player in the game. But it can also be almost anything else you can imagine. Here is an overview of how you make 3D models for video games.






When you make a video game most of the design is done the same way an architect would design a city or a building. It is all very static. You define the shapes of the objects then you insert textures and colors. But this is just the static world that everything happens inside. The real adventure of a video game comes when the models are inserted into the game. And if you are learning how to make a video game using some of the more common software like Reality Factory you don?t have a whole lot of options for making models. This is where 3D modeling software comes in.


To Make a 3D Model you need some 3D modeling software


There are many different modeling software applications and most of them are very suitable for making models for games. Some of the more popular packages are:



  • Maya ? A high end 3d modeling package, which is used by professionals and often, used to make movies. It also has a scaled down version which is more affordable

  • 3Ds Max ? Another high end modeling package that is very popular within the game making industry

  • Lightwave ? This is a professional package at a reasonable cost. If you are serious about 3d modeling this is a good option

  • Blender ? This is a free open source software package that has some amazing abilities. If you have no budget this is the way to go.

  • Milkshape 3D ? Very inexpensive and easy to use 3d modeling package. They have a nice 30-day free trial period which gives you then chance to learn and test before you buy.

How is a 3D model made?


There are a few different paths to making a model for a video game. Here is a generic overview of the process steps.



  • You design a skeleton of your model. Think of this as the bones and joints underneath. You won?t see any of this when you play the game but these bones and joints are very necessary because they tell the game how the model moves. Exactly the same way your bones and joints define how you move.

  • You design a colorless and texture-less skin around the bones and joints. This is how your model will look in shape.

  • You color in the skin to get the exact look of the model. This is the details of the model. You make the final look here by putting in eyes, clothes, or anything else.

  • You define how your model will behave. You tell the model what joints will move in what directions. This is a big time saver with modeling software because you just tell it the beginning and ending locations and the software draws in all the middle steps.

  • You export the model into a format that video game design software understands. 3D modeling software has this export tool built in and most programs will export to a wide variety of formats for lots of game development software.

  • Making 3D video game models is not a really hard process and in no time you can make some nice models for your games. But, modeling is a profession that some people devote full time efforts to. If you want to get really good at modeling you are going to have to put in many hours of practice and you are going to have to develop your talents as an artist.

    Baby Car Seats

    Although parents take so much trouble to choose a high quality baby car seat to carry their precious bundle of joy in the car, one of the saddest aspects of child safety on the roads is that in most cases they do not fit the seat correctly. According to a study by the National Highway Traffic Safety Administration (NHTSA) almost 80% of child safety seats are badly fitted or misused.

    The most common errors are harness straps that were loose and safety belt attachments that are incorrectly fastened. These mistakes are defined by the NHTSA as 'critical' because there is a possibility of serious injury in the event of an accident. So most baby safety seats are not nearly as safe as parents think, and many babies are at risk.

    How then can you be sure that your baby will be safe in the car?

    First, make sure that you are using the right type of seat for your baby's age and weight, and that it is facing the right way. Some multi-purpose seats can be fitted to face either forward or backward and the fitting will change as your child grows. Babies under one year old and under 20 lb in weight should have rear-facing seats. But note that all child safety seats, whether forward or backward facing, should be fitted on the back seat of the car.

    It is also possible to buy infant seats for young babies. These are designed to be rear-facing only, so you will need a new seat when your child gets bigger. However, they will be a better fit for your newborn baby and they are easier to store and carry, being smaller. You can carry your sleeping baby around in his or her safety seat.

    If you prefer, you can buy a convertible seat that can be adapted to fit babies and toddlers. Convertible seats are larger and heavier and you are more likely to leave them in the car all of the time. They must be fitted in the rear facing position for young babies and then when the child turns one or weighs over 20 lb, the seat can be turned around to face the front. A convertible seat will usually hold children up to 40 lb.

    But whatever type of seat you select, the most important point is to fit it correctly. You must read both the instructions that come with the car seat and the owner's manual for your car. First, make sure that you have the seat firmly and correctly buckled into the car. Then make sure you know how to fit and secure the harness straps that hold your baby inside the seat.

    Don't guess - have your baby's seat checked by a qualified technician if you are not 100% sure that you have it correct. US visitors can go to http://www.seatcheck.org to find a child safety seat inspection center near you.

    If you are considering buying a used seat or accepting one as a gift, consider the age and condition of the seat. Seats that have been used by several children in a family, or seats that have been in an accident, may be worn or broken and not safe for a baby any more. The label should tell you the date of manufacture and you should not use a seat that is more than five years old. Make sure that you have the manufacturer's instructions and that all the parts are included. If the instructions have been lost, you may be able to find a copy online, but make sure you have the right manual for your exact safety seat. If not, do not use the seat, even if it was a gift. It is not worth taking the chance.

    Above all remember that in an accident, your child's life depends on the baby car seat.

    Juvenile Diabetics Get Help from a Fish

    Sometimes simple solutions rule. Isn?t it great when that happens? Well, recent research shows that a simple solution can help prevent juvenile diabetes for millions of children all around the world ? and simple salmon is the solution!

    Research from a nationwide study at the Norwegian Institute of Health revealed that when parents give their children cod liver oil (don?t worry, I?ll get to the salmon), during their first year of life, the risk of juvenile diabetes goes down by more than 25%. That?s significant. And the discovery was so important it was published in the highly respected, peer-reviewed American Journal of Clinical Nutrition.

    Scientists believe the reason for these results is the inflammation reducing capabilities of omega 3 fatty acids in certain fish with high EPA (eicosapentaenoic acid) and DHA (docosahexaenoic acid). Those names are a mouthful, but they work wonders. And salmon is the highest source of EPA and DHA. (See, I told you I?d get to the salmon!)

    There are two kinds of diabetes ? type 1 and type 2. In both diseases, the body is unable to make insulin properly or use and store glucose. This causes blood sugar problems. Type 2 diabetes is traditionally adult onset. But, because of poor lifestyle health habits, more and more children are developing Type 2 diabetes.

    Juvenile onset diabetes (type 1) usually begins in childhood or adolescence. And then the production of insulin shuts down entirely requiring daily insulin injections. Over time, there are often complications for insulin-depend diabetics. Within 15 years of the onset, over 80% end up with major eye damage. Some have kidney failure and need kidney dialysis to survive. And 35% of juvenile diabetics die from heart attacks before their mid-fifties.

    Isn?t it great that omega 3 fish are swimming to the rescue? But, it?s not the first time. Over the past two decades, research has proven that EPA and DHA have many incredible health benefits, including positive results for people with type 2 diabetes. Now this new study shows omega 3 fish oil can also help prevent type 1 juvenile onset diabetes. Kind of makes you want to kiss a fish. (Or maybe not!)

    EPA and DHA are found in cold water fish like cod and salmon. And salmon, from unpolluted Arctic Ocean waters, is the purest, most potent source. Since a common cause of type 1 diabetes is autoimmune disease, scientists believe the extraordinary natural, anti-inflammatory, immune building properties of omega 3 fish are what helps to prevent juvenile diabetes.

    When taken by a mother during pregnancy and nursing, pure fish oil with EPA and DHA provides many other life-long health benefits for children. For example, it greatly improves a baby?s nervous system, vision and hearing. Research also shows omega 3 fish oil is vitally important for the development of a baby?s brain and produces higher intelligence.

    So, if you want your child to grow up smart, strong and healthy and be well equipped to swim up stream, my recommendation is to make sure you and your family eat more cold water fish and add high quality omega 3 salmon oil capsules to your diet.
